When American colonists took up arms in a battle for independence starting in 1775, that fight for freedom excluded an entire race of people—African-Americans. On November 12, 1775, General George Washington decreed in his orders that “neither negroes, boys unable to bear arms, nor old men” could enlist in the Continental Army.
Two days after the patriots’ military leader banned African-Americans from joining his ranks, however, black soldiers proved their mettle at the Battle of Kemp’s Landing along the Virginia coast. They captured an enemy commanding officer and proved pivotal in securing the victory—for the British.
After the battle, Lord Dunmore, the royal governor of Virginia who had been forced to flee the capital of Williamsburg and form a government in exile aboard the warship HMS Fowey, ordered the British standard raised before making a startling announcement. For the first time in public he formally read a proclamation that he had issued the previous week granting freedom to the slaves of rebels who escaped to British custody.

sigmund freud proposed that the structure of our personality has three separate parts. which of these parts contains the internalized rules of society? in other words, which of these parts represents our conscience or the "angel on our shoulder"?
According to Sigmund Freud, the part of our personality that contains the internalized rules of society and represents our conscience or the "angel on our shoulder" is called the superego.
Sigmund Freud proposed a structural model of the human mind that consists of three parts: the id, ego, and superego. The id represents our primitive and instinctual drives, seeking immediate gratification. The ego acts as a mediator between the id and the external world, balancing our desires with the demands of reality. The superego, on the other hand, incorporates societal rules, moral standards, and the influence of authority figures. It serves as our internalized conscience, guiding us to behave in accordance with societal norms and values. The superego develops as we internalize the moral values and rules of our caregivers and society during our childhood. It acts as a moral compass, restraining the id's impulses and promoting socially acceptable behavior. Therefore, the superego is the part of our personality that represents our conscience or the "angel on our shoulder."

changes in immigration policy during the _______ resulted in large numbers of non-european immigrants entering the u.s., contributing to the multicultural dimensions of contemporary american life.
The changes in immigration policy during the mid-20th century resulted in large numbers of non-European immigrants entering the U.S. This period, known as the post-World War II era, saw a significant shift in U.S. immigration policies, moving away from the previously restrictive quotas and exclusions based on nationality and ethnicity. The Immigration and Nationality Act of 1965 abolished the national origins quota system, allowing for more diverse immigration patterns.
These policy changes paved the way for an influx of immigrants from Asia, Africa, and Latin America, contributing to the multicultural dimensions of contemporary American life. Today, the U.S. is home to a diverse range of cultures, languages, and religions, and this diversity is a defining characteristic of the nation. It has also resulted in challenges and opportunities, including efforts to promote inclusivity and understanding, as well as debates over issues such as citizenship, cultural assimilation, and border control. Overall, the changes in immigration policy during the mid-20th century were a significant turning point in U.S. history, shaping the country's demographic and cultural landscape for generations to come.

In order to help her students learn signs, your ASL teacher has offered to employ a technique that many deaf-blind individuals use where she allows students to not only look at her when she signs but also touch and feel what her hands are doing with each sign. What is this an example of
The technique used by the ASL teacher that involves allowing students to touch and feel what her hands are doing with each sign as they look is an example of tactile signing. This technique is commonly used by people who are deafblind.
Tactile signing involves placing the hands over the signer’s hands, allowing the receiver to touch and feel the motion, position, and flow of the hands. This way, the student will understand how to form the signs correctly and accurately. It is essential to note that tactile signing requires a slower pace and a firmer touch to give a student enough time to process the content loaded in the hand.
